SPDR® ICE Preferred Securities ETF
ETF Overview
Overview
The SPDRu00ae ICE Preferred Securities ETF (PSK) seeks to provide investment results that, before fees and expenses, correspond generally to the price and yield performance of the ICE Exchange-Listed Preferred & Hybrid Securities Index. The ETF invests in a broad range of U.S.-listed preferred securities and hybrid debt. It offers exposure to a diversified portfolio of preferred stocks, which typically pay fixed dividends.
Reputation and Reliability
State Street Global Advisors (SSGA) is a well-established and reputable ETF provider with a long history in the financial industry.
Management Expertise
SSGA has extensive experience in managing ETFs across various asset classes, with a dedicated team focused on fixed income and preferred securities.
Investment Objective
Goal
The fund seeks to track the investment results of an index composed of U.S. dollar-denominated preferred securities and hybrid debt.
Investment Approach and Strategy
Strategy: The ETF employs a replication strategy, aiming to hold all or substantially all of the securities in the ICE Exchange-Listed Preferred & Hybrid Securities Index.
Composition The ETF primarily holds preferred stocks, with some allocation to hybrid debt securities, issued by corporations in various sectors.

Market Dynamics
Market Environment Factors
Interest rate movements, credit spreads, and overall economic conditions significantly influence the performance of preferred securities. The regulatory environment for financials, as many preferred shares are issued by banks and insurance companies, also plays a role.
Growth Trajectory
Growth is tied to the issuance of new preferred securities and the overall health of the financial sector. Changes in the fund's strategy and holdings are minimal as it tracks a defined index.

Risk Analysis
Volatility
Preferred securities typically exhibit moderate volatility, influenced by interest rate sensitivity and credit risk.
Market Risk
Market risk includes interest rate risk (inverse relationship between interest rates and preferred stock prices), credit risk (risk of issuer default), and sector concentration risk (exposure to financial institutions).

About SPDR® ICE Preferred Securities ETF

In seeking to track the performance of the index, the adviser employs a sampling strategy. It generally invests substantially all, but at least 80%, of its total assets in the securities comprising the index. The index is designed to measure the performance of non-convertible preferred stock and securities that are functionally equivalent to preferred stock, including, but not limited to, senior and subordinated debt.
